關於內容省略及關鍵詞變色 Qt介面小細節 1

2021-08-14 04:40:11 字數 1887 閱讀 1026

簡述

圖1省略號

這裡用到了 字型度量類qfontmetrics,裡面有對內容的度量和省略。int

qfontmetrics::

width

(const

qstring

&text

,int

len= -1) const   

返回文字所佔的畫素寬度。

qstring qfontmetrics::elidedtext(const qstring

&text,qt::textelidemode

mode,int

width, int

flags = 0) const  

如果文字寬度超過width,超出部分變成省略號,注意:寬度全部指的是畫素寬度。

我的思路是:顯得出文字的畫素大小,然後估摸著調整 elidedtext

的 width。

**示例:

注意一般這種通過html使字型變顏色這種,都是在文字qtextedit或者標籤qlabel中實現的。今天在qtablewidgetitem中並未識別html,**如下:

_value=qstring("%1").arg(value);

m_tablewidget->setitem(row,2,new qtablewidgetitem(_value));

若使其變色,則用的是qtablewidgetitem封裝的方法:

m_tablewidget->item(row,2)->setforeground(qbrush(qcolor(255,0,0)));
我們可以在助手中查詢關於using html markup in text widgets的資料,檢視qt支援哪些html標記。

下面我們來寫一段html**,o(∩_∩)o哈哈~。。。顯示不同顏色的文字以及

深入了解關鍵詞及關鍵詞價值

搜尋營銷大家不要狹隘的理解成搜尋引擎營銷,其實不管是阿里巴巴還是 也同樣是搜尋引擎,雖然這些年來 和阿里巴巴不斷想弱化搜尋的流量,但我相信不管是阿里還是 70 的流量都是來自於搜尋框的,有框的地方就有關鍵詞,我asoip們還可以說的更大一點,其實連微博微信都是有搜尋框的,只是它們影響力小很多而已。搜...

關於類的關鍵詞

類 object是父類 第乙個變數class isa deprecated被廢棄的 物件 people p p就是所建立的物件 同時又是成員變數 成員變數 初始化後的變數 name p等等 例項方法 實力進行呼叫的用來實現得到結果的 類方法 類進行呼叫,沒有用到所有的例項變數例項方法 屬性 publ...

Python變數命名及關鍵詞

變數名任意長短 它可以包含字母和數字,必須以乙個字母開頭。建議使用小寫字母開頭 可以出現下劃線 andas assert break class continue defdel elif else except exec finally from global ifimport inis lambd...